What Causes Marathon Lag?

To solve Marathon Lag, you first need to understand how online shooters work behind the scenes.

Every action you make must travel from your device to the game server and back. This includes:

  • Movement
  • Shooting
  • Ability activation
  • Damage registration
  • Loot interactions
  • Extraction confirmation

That communication happens in milliseconds. If anything interferes with this process, instability appears immediately.

Here are the main causes of network problems:

1️ – Connection Routing Problems

Your ISP automatically decides the path your data takes to reach Marathon’s servers. The problem is that this route is not chosen based on gaming optimization — it’s chosen based on general traffic efficiency.

Sometimes your data:

  • Travels through overloaded exchange points
  • Passes through unnecessary geographic hops
  • Gets redirected through congested digital nodes

Imagine your data as a car trying to reach a destination. Instead of taking the fastest road, it’s sent through heavy traffic. That “digital traffic” creates latency spikes and high ping in Marathon.

2 – Packet Loss (One of the Most Dangerous Issues)

Packet loss happens when small pieces of your data fail to reach the server.

When this occurs, you experience:

  • Shots not registering
  • Enemies teleporting
  • Delayed abilities
  • Rubberbanding
  • Desynchronization

Even 1% packet loss can drastically impact competitive shooters. And yes — it can happen even on premium internet plans.

3️ – Server Distance and Regional Mismatch

If you’re automatically connected to a distant server region, your data must travel farther. The longer the distance, the higher the latency.

This directly causes:

  • High ping in Marathon
  • Slower reaction updates
  • Delayed enemy rendering

In extraction shooters, seeing your opponent even 50ms later can mean losing the fight.

4 – ISP Instability During Peak Hours

Even stable connections fluctuate during peak usage times.

Between 6 PM and 11 PM, networks become saturated. When that happens, you may notice:

  • Marathon stuttering
  • Sudden ping spikes
  • Connection instability
  • Random lag bursts

And it often feels unpredictable — because it is.

Lag vs Ping vs FPS: Understand the Real Problem

Many players blame their PC when the issue is actually network-related. Let’s clarify the difference clearly.

TermWhat It MeansWhat It AffectsTypical Cause
LagDelay between command and responseGameplay responsivenessNetwork instability
PingTime (ms) data takes to reach server and returnReaction timeDistance & routing
FPSFrames per second (visual smoothness)Graphics performanceGPU/CPU limitations

You can have 240 FPS and still suffer from Marathon Lag. Graphics performance and network performance are completely different.

Why Marathon Lag Happens Even With Good Internet

This is where most players feel confused.

“I have 600 Mbps fiber. Why am I lagging?”

Because bandwidth is not the same as route quality.

Speed tests measure:

  • Download speed
  • Upload speed

They do NOT measure:

  • Route congestion
  • Packet prioritization
  • Node instability
  • Gaming-specific latency

Think of it like this: your data is an express package. Your ISP chooses the shipping route automatically. But that route may be crowded, inefficient, or unstable. Even with fast internet, your package gets delayed.

That’s exactly how Marathon connection issues happen. And that’s why traditional fixes rarely solve the real problem.

Temporary Fixes vs Real Solutions

Most players try:

  • Restarting the router
  • Switching to Ethernet
  • Closing background apps
  • Updating drivers

These steps help reduce local interference. But they do NOT fix routing inefficiency between you and the game server. That’s why Marathon Lag often returns days later — or even during the same session.
